Manual Secure Code Review Methodology

Automated tools find many vulnerabilities, but they cannot reason about intent, business logic, or the trust relationships a system assumes. Manual secure code review fills that gap: a human systematically reads code with an attacker's mindset, asking not whether it works but how it could be abused. It is the technique that catches the design and logic flaws scanners miss, making it a cornerstone of a mature security program.

This lesson presents a methodology rather than a checklist of bugs. Effective review is not reading every line hoping to spot something; it is following data from where it enters the system to where it is used, focusing on trust boundaries, and prioritising the code that handles authentication, authorization, and sensitive operations. A method turns an overwhelming codebase into a directed, repeatable search.
